Asphalt roof repair services involve identifying and fixing issues that can compromise the integrity and performance of a roof. This process typically includes inspecting the roof for damage, such as cracks, missing or damaged shingles, and areas of wear that may lead to leaks or structural problems. Repair work may involve replacing damaged shingles, sealing cracks, and reinforcing weakened sections to ensure the roof remains durable and weather-resistant. These services are essential for maintaining the safety of a property and preventing more costly repairs down the line.
Many common problems can be addressed through asphalt roof repair, including leaks caused by damaged or missing shingles, curling or buckling shingles, and areas where granules have worn away. Over time, exposure to weather conditions like heavy rain, snow, and temperature fluctuations can cause asphalt shingles to deteriorate. Repairing these issues promptly helps prevent water infiltration, mold growth, and further damage to the underlying roof structure. Understanding when to seek asphalt roof repair can help property owners avoid more extensive damage and costly replacements. Signs that indicate a need for repair include visible missing shingles, water stains on ceilings or walls, and increased granule loss in gutters or on the ground. Smaller Repairs - Typical costs for minor asphalt roof repairs in Grayslake often range from $250 to $600. Many routine fixes, such as patching small leaks or replacing shingles, fall within this band. Larger or more complex repairs may push costs higher but are less common.
Moderate Repairs - Moderate projects, including replacing sections of damaged roof or addressing multiple leaks, generally cost between $600 and $1,500. Many local contractors handle these jobs regularly within this range, though prices can vary based on roof size and extent of damage.
Full Roof Replacement - Complete asphalt roof replacements in the area typically range from $5,000 to $12,000. While most projects fall into the middle of this spectrum, larger or more intricate installations can exceed $15,000 depending on materials and roof complexity.
Large or Complex Projects - Extensive or complicated asphalt roof work, such as installing new roofing on large commercial buildings, can reach $20,000 or more. These projects are less frequent and usually involve additional factors like structural modifications or premium materials.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.
